It's clear to everyone that GOP Rep. John Culberson is in for the fight of his life… that is, it's clear to everyone not named John Culberson. While Republicans have held Texas’ 7th Congressional District for decades, a number of credible Democrats jumped in after it swung from 60-39 Romney all the way to 48.5-47.1 Clinton. But according to the New York Times, Culberson still has not hired a full-time campaign manager, which helps explain how two different Democrats had more cash-on-hand than him at the end of September.
Culberson's supporters are worried he's not taking this race seriously, and his comments at a fundraiser this year did not inspire confidence. The Times writes that Culberson was asked if he was "besieged with angry calls" and "Culberson suggested he was not, a comment that left some attendees flabbergasted, according to a Republican present."
